**Q: The Brindlemoor catalogue import keeps stalling at 40% — what gives?**

A: Yeah, we've all hit this. The importer chokes on MARC records with duplicate barcodes, and the Thistlewick branch export is full of them. Run the dedupe pass first, then re-trigger the import from the Stackline admin panel. If it still stalls, restart the worker pool — don't just retry, that doubles the queue. To unlock the import vault after a worker restart, you'll need the recovery passphrase, which is:

vault phrase of yaguf-hahaf = druath-holix

## Query Planner Regression — What Support Needs to Know

Heads up: after the Bramblecore 3.2 upgrade, some customer reports about slow dashboards trace back to a query planner regression — it picks a sequential scan on the orders table. Workaround is forcing the index hint; escalate anything else to the Pallix team. To reproduce locally, connect to the staging replica using the connection string below.

database URL for bahop-yagep: mssql://sildor_svc:35ha7jz@db-fb6d.nelvrodyn.example:5432/casath

// TileVault cache layer — discussed at the weekly eng sync.
// This module sits between the Orrin renderer and the cold tile store.
// Eviction is LRU with a size cap, but we also expire tiles aged past
// the freshness horizon so stale basemaps from the Pellwick import
// don't linger. Note the prefetch fan-out interacts with eviction:
// raising fan-out without raising the cap causes thrash, which showed
// up as render stalls last quarter. Changes here need a load test.
// The tunables, with their current agreed values, are as follows.

constants for yaduf-fahag:
BUDGETS = {
    "kelix": 528,
    "briwyn": 734,
}